Leeds-based budget airline Jet2 has announced the cancellation of all flights this summer to Tunisia. Following riots, and the ousting of President Zine El Abidine Ben Ali from the North African country, the carrier said it would not be running any of its scheduled services from Glasgow, Manchester, Newcastle, Bradford or its hub in Leeds.

The owners of Heathrow Airport have admitted that thousands of passengers could remain stranded over Christmas. BAA said that severe weather meant it would have to cancel around two-thirds of the flights coming into and going out of the country’s busiest airport until at least the middle of the week.

The rising price of oil is the reason being given for British Airways’ decision to introduce an £10 increase in its fuel surcharge. This is the first increase in the surcharge the airline has made in two years. Since June 2008, when the airline last increased the fee, there have been two reductions.

Strikes by air traffic controllers in Spain at the weekend caused travel chaos for many trying to take advantage of the long weekend. Among those stranded as flights came to a standstill were around 20,000 Brits. The wildcat strikes began on Friday at 5pm.
